請問:情態(tài)動(dòng)詞與情態(tài)助動(dòng)詞有什么區(qū)別呢 情態(tài)動(dòng)詞屬于助動(dòng)詞嗎?

助動(dòng)詞與情態(tài)動(dòng)詞最主要的區(qū)別之一是,助動(dòng)詞本身沒有詞義,而情態(tài)動(dòng)詞則有自己的詞義,能表示說話人對有關(guān)動(dòng)作或狀態(tài)的看法,或表示主觀設(shè)想.例:
情態(tài)動(dòng)詞沒有人稱變換,后面接原形.
What have you been doing since? (構(gòu)成完成進(jìn)行體,本身無詞義)
I am afraid I must be going. (一定要)
You may have read some account of the matter. (或許已經(jīng))
除此之外,情態(tài)動(dòng)詞還有如下詞法和句法特征:
1) 除ought和used以外,其他情態(tài)動(dòng)詞后面只能接不帶to的不定式.如果我們把ought
to和used to看作是固定詞組的話,那么,所有情態(tài)動(dòng)詞無一例外地只能接不帶to的不定式.例:
We used to grow beautiful roses.
I asked if he would come and repair my television set.
2)情態(tài)動(dòng)詞在限定動(dòng)詞詞組中總是位居第一.例:
They need not have been punished so severely.
3)情態(tài)動(dòng)詞沒有人稱和數(shù)的變化.例:
She dare not say what she thinks.
4)情態(tài)動(dòng)詞沒有非限定形式,即沒有不定式,、-ing分詞和-ed分詞形式.例:
Still, she needn’t have run away.
5)情態(tài)動(dòng)詞的“時(shí)”的形式并不是時(shí)間區(qū)別的主要標(biāo)志.在不少場合,情態(tài)動(dòng)詞的現(xiàn)在時(shí)和過去時(shí)形式都可以表示現(xiàn)在,、過去或?qū)頃r(shí)間.例:Would you mind very much if I ask you to do something? She told him he ought not to have done it.
6)情態(tài)動(dòng)詞之間是相互排斥的,即在一個(gè)限定動(dòng)詞詞組中只能出現(xiàn)一個(gè)情態(tài)動(dòng)詞,但有時(shí)卻可以與助動(dòng)詞have和be連用.例:
You should have washed the wound.
Well, you shouldn’t be reading a novel.
1. can與could
1) can可用于表示能力,、可能性,、允許等.例:
She can sing that song in English. /Can the news be true? /Can I smoke here?
2)(用于否定句,、疑問句或感嘆句中)表示猜測,、懷疑或驚詫.例:
She couldn't / can't be so stupid to do that .
2) can 只有兩種時(shí)態(tài),過去式為could.
could 不僅用于過去,也可用于現(xiàn)在,表示委婉,、客氣,常用于疑問句,;而be able to 有較多的時(shí)態(tài)形式.be able to 的過去式表示“設(shè)法做某事”,經(jīng)過努力之后才完成的,而could 沒有這個(gè)含義.例:
The fire spread through the hotel quickly, but everyone was able to get out.
2.may與 might
1)表示請求,、許可、允許,、可能性.例:
The librarian told her that she might return the book to the library in three days.
當(dāng)回答由may 引起的問題時(shí),否定答語要用must not,表示“不許可”,、“不應(yīng)該”、“不行” .例:---May I come in? ---Yes, please. /--No, you mustn’t.
2)may (might) have done 表示對過去發(fā)生行為的推測,含有“想必”,、“也許是”的意
思.例:
He might not have settled the question.
3.must與have to
1)must表示必須,、必要.例:We must protect people’s rights.
2)“must be 表語”的結(jié)構(gòu),通常表示猜測,含有“一定”之意.(只用在肯定句中)例:
He must be an honest boy.
“must have 過去分詞”的結(jié)構(gòu),常用在肯定句中,表示對過去發(fā)生行為的推測,含有“一定”、“準(zhǔn)是”的意思.否定和疑問句用can.例:It must have rained last night for it is so wet outside.
3)must 的否定式有兩個(gè):當(dāng)回答由must引起的問題時(shí),否定答復(fù)要用needn’t或don’t have to 表示“不必”,、“無須”,、“用不著”、“不一定”的意義.當(dāng)表示“不應(yīng)該”,、“不許可”,、“禁止”時(shí),就用must not.例:—Must I go tomorrow? —Yes, please./Yes, you must.
—No, you needn’t./No, you don’t have to.
4)have to 比較強(qiáng)調(diào)客觀需要,must著重說明主觀看法.例:
I must clean the room.(主觀想法)
I have to clean the room.(客觀需要)
have to 能用于更多時(shí)態(tài).例:We had to be there at ten .
have to 的否定式don’t have to do 表示“不必做……”之意.
4. ought to與should
1.ought to
1)表示“職責(zé)、義務(wù)”.例:
Your son is still young. You ought to take care of him.
2)表示推測.
注意與must表示推測時(shí)的區(qū)別:
He must be at home by now.斷定他已到家)
He ought to be home by now.(不十分肯定)
This is where the oil must be.(比較直率)
This is where the oil ought to be.(比較含蓄)
這時(shí),ought to和should可以互相換用.
3)“ought to have 過去分詞”
a. 表示“本應(yīng)該做,而實(shí)際沒有做某事”,相當(dāng)于should have 過去分詞.例:
You ought to have asked him (but you didn’t).
b. 表示“本不應(yīng)該做,而實(shí)際做了某事”.例:
You oughtn’t to have stopped on the motor way.你本不應(yīng)該在高速公路上停車的.
c.表示推論或推測某事已經(jīng)發(fā)生,含有說話人不能肯定其說法是否爭取的含義.例:
If he had started at nine o’clock, he ought to have been in London by eleven o’clock.
如果她是酒店出發(fā)的話,那他十一點(diǎn)中該到達(dá)倫敦了.
4)ought to 可用于否定句, 疑問句,其否定形式可縮略為oughtn’t to.例:
You oughtn’t to smoke so much.
Ought you to smoke so much?
5)ought to的疑問式及其回答.
---They ought to do it,oughtn’t they?
---Yes,they ought(to).
---No,they oughtn’t .
在美國英語中,ought to用于否定句和疑問句時(shí),to可以省略.例:
Ought you smoke so much?
You oughtn’t smoke so much.
2.Should
1)should用于第一人稱疑問句中詢問對方的意愿,表示說話人的一種謙遜,、客氣,、委婉的語氣.例:
What should we do now?
2)表示應(yīng)該,、必須,常與must 換用.例:
We should (must) master a foreign language at least.
3)“should be 表語”的結(jié)構(gòu),表示推測或驚奇.例:
They should be back by now.
4)“should have 過去分詞”的結(jié)構(gòu),
表示過去該做而實(shí)際上尚未做的動(dòng)作或行為;其否定則表示發(fā)生了不應(yīng)該發(fā)生的行為.其同義結(jié)構(gòu)“ought to have 過去分詞”,表示過去“早應(yīng)該”,、“本當(dāng)”之意,語氣較強(qiáng).例:
I should have thought of that. 這一點(diǎn)我是應(yīng)當(dāng)想到的.(但沒想到)
They should not have left so soon.他們不應(yīng)當(dāng)走得這么早.(但已走了)
should表示勸告,、建議、命令,其同義詞是ought to,;在疑問句中,通常用should代替ought to.ought to表示“應(yīng)該”時(shí)和should差不多,只是口氣稍重一些, ??苫Q用.ought to比should具有更強(qiáng)烈得道義、責(zé)任,、法律或原則等意味,;should指主觀上感到有責(zé)任或義務(wù)去做某事,語氣較婉轉(zhuǎn).例:
You ought to keep your promise.
You should apologize to him.
5. shall 與should
1)shall用于第一人稱征求對方的意見.例:What shall I wear on the journey?
2) 用于第二、第三人稱時(shí)表允諾,、命令.例:You shall come to my office immediately .
3)should用于第一人稱疑問句中詢問對方的意愿,但語氣較委婉溫和,例:
What should we do now?
4)表示應(yīng)該,、必須,常與must 換用.例:
We should (must) master a foreign language at least.
5) should 的其他用法請參閱上條ought to與should .
6. will與would
1)表示意志,決心或愿望.例:
Surely we will support all the people in the world in their struggle for peace.
If you will go,I shall go with you.
2)will表示經(jīng)常性、習(xí)慣性或傾向性,would表示過去的習(xí)慣行為.例:
He will sit there hour after hour looking at the traffic go by.
He would come to see me when he was in Beijing.
3)用于主語是第二人稱的疑問句中,表示對對方的請求,would的語氣比will委婉.例:
Would/Will you kindly tell me the way to the station?
7. need 與dare
need 與dare作情態(tài)動(dòng)詞用時(shí),一般用在否定句和疑問句中,如果用在肯定句中,多
數(shù)是實(shí)義動(dòng)詞,一般現(xiàn)在時(shí)單數(shù)第三人稱要加s,并有時(shí)態(tài)變化,后接不定式時(shí)須帶to.例:
Need you go so soon?
Dare you stay here alone in the night?
Need I explain once more? 需要我再解釋一次嗎?(情態(tài)動(dòng)詞)
The question needs to be discussed. 這個(gè)問題需要加以討論.(實(shí)義動(dòng)詞)
She dare not tell the truth to him. 她不敢向他講真話.(情態(tài)動(dòng)詞)
We should dare to think, to speak and to act. 我們應(yīng)該敢想,、敢說,、敢干.(實(shí)義動(dòng)詞)
錯(cuò)句:She dares not go out at night.
He doesn’t need do that.
Dare she to go there?
8. 注意推測性用法中謂語動(dòng)詞發(fā)生的時(shí)間
如果推測的為過去的事情,情態(tài)動(dòng)詞后要用完成形式.例:
There must have been no one in, for nobody answered the phone.
如果推測的是正在進(jìn)行的事情,情態(tài)動(dòng)詞后則用動(dòng)詞的進(jìn)行形式.例:
They must be talking about something very secret.
如果推測的是現(xiàn)在的狀態(tài)等,情態(tài)動(dòng)詞后則用動(dòng)詞原形.例:He must be badly ill. He looks so pale.
如果推測的是將來發(fā)生的事情,情態(tài)動(dòng)詞后同樣用動(dòng)詞原形,這時(shí),情態(tài)動(dòng)詞只能是may/might.例:
There may be a terrible storm in the following few days.
肯定的推測一般用may, should, must,它們的意思分別是“可能”,“應(yīng)該”,“必定”,口氣逐漸加強(qiáng).
否定的推測常有兩種情況:口氣較弱,對否定不大有把握時(shí),用may not “可能不”;口氣比較強(qiáng),對否定比較有把握時(shí)用cannot,表示“不可能”.推測的疑問句,一般只用can/could, 例:
Who can it be ? / Can it be true?
9.其它幾個(gè)“情態(tài)動(dòng)詞 動(dòng)詞的完成形式”并不表示推測,注意意義上的區(qū)別:
could have done本來能夠,例:
He didn't take part in the competition, he could have won, though.
needn't have done 本來沒必要,例:
You needn't have hurried. There was plenty of time.
should/ought to have done 本來應(yīng)該,例:
You should have told me earlier. I could have helped you.
shouldn't/oughtn't to have done 本來不應(yīng)該,例:
You shouldn't have been following him so closely; you should have kept your distance
